Eric Thornburg, President and CEO of Connecticut Water Company, relates his experiences from a Water for People trip to Rwanda, Africa. Eric explains how Water for People is helping countries in need and how they are making a difference and transforming those communities to provide a significant service of healthy and safe drinking water. He also discusses water sustainability initiatives and infrastructure in the Northeast and various career opportunities in the water utility industry.
